3. Adjusting to a Warmer Climate

Miami’s warm, tropical climate is a significant shift for those accustomed to cooler temperatures. The city is bathed in sunshine most of the year, with hot, humid summers and mild, dry winters. Adapting to this climate involves not only a wardrobe change but also adjustments in daily routines. Outdoor activities might shift to early morning or late evening to avoid the midday heat. However, the sunny weather also means more opportunities to enjoy Miami’s beautiful beaches, parks, and outdoor dining all year round.

4. Exploring Vibrant Neighborhoods

Miami’s neighborhoods each offer a unique vibe and lifestyle. South Beach, known for its Art Deco architecture and lively nightlife, offers a fast-paced, glamorous living experience. In contrast, the Design District appeals to those interested in art, fashion, and design. For a more family-oriented environment, neighborhoods like Coral Gables and Coconut Grove provide a suburban feel with tree-lined streets and excellent schools. Exploring and choosing the right neighborhood is crucial, as it will significantly influence your daily life and activities in Miami.

6. A Thriving Arts and Cultural Scene

Miami’s arts and cultural scene is a vibrant tapestry that greatly enhances the lifestyle of its residents. The city is home to internationally acclaimed events like Art Basel, which attracts artists and art enthusiasts from around the world. Miami’s Design District and Wynwood neighborhoods are famous for their street art, galleries, and design shops. Living in Miami means having constant access to a world of visual arts, music, and theater, enriching your cultural experiences, and offering endless sources of inspiration and entertainment.

8. Career and Business Opportunities

Miami’s growing economy presents a plethora of career and business opportunities, particularly in sectors like tourism, international trade, real estate, and finance. The city is also a hub for startups and entrepreneurship, especially in technology and creative industries. For professionals and business owners, Miami offers a competitive and innovative environment to grow and thrive. The city’s status as a gateway to Latin America further expands opportunities for international business and networking.
